Why Your PS5 Says No Signal

A PS5 no-signal problem can come from the television input, cable, display settings, damaged HDMI port, or another console video fault.

Practical checks and decisions

Test one known-good cable and television input without forcing the connector

For “test one known-good cable and television input without forcing the connector,” test one known-good cable, the correct display input, and a second screen when available. Stop moving a connector that feels loose or only works at an angle because that movement can worsen port or board damage.

Inspect the port for looseness, bent contacts, or impact damage

Use “inspect the port for looseness, bent contacts, or impact damage” to separate a display-setting problem from physical damage. Record whether sound, lights, or controller response continue when the picture disappears, and whether safe-mode video changes the result.

Notice the console light, sounds, and whether safe-mode video appears

Before “notice the console light, sounds, and whether safe-mode video appears,” inspect the cable ends and port with the device powered down. Bent contacts, debris, impact damage, excess heat, or a connector that sinks into the case should not be tested with more force.

Stop moving the cable when the port feels loose and request diagnosis

After “stop moving the cable when the port feels loose and request diagnosis,” keep the working cable and input unchanged long enough to confirm the result. A stable comparison gives a technician better evidence for why your ps5 says no signal than repeated cable swapping.

When a professional diagnosis makes sense

Arrange diagnosis when the port is loose, the console repeatedly overheats or shuts down, known-good accessories do not change the behavior, or opening the device would require board-level tools and experience.
